How to Cook Smothered Pork Chops Right

How to Cook Smothered Pork Chops Right
  • Flavor Foundation

Create a delicious base by whisking together onion soup mix, chicken broth, cream of chicken soup, and pork gravy mix until perfectly blended and smooth. This magical mixture will transform ordinary pork chops into a mouthwatering meal.

  • Seasoning Magic

Sprinkle garlic powder generously over each pork chop, ensuring every inch gets a delightful flavor boost that will make taste buds dance with excitement.

  • Slow Cooker Setup

Gently place seasoned pork chops inside the slow cooker, then lovingly pour the prepared gravy mixture over them, making sure each piece is completely surrounded by the savory liquid.

  • Patient Cooking

Let the slow cooker work its culinary magic on low heat for 4-6 hours. During this time, the pork will become incredibly tender and absorb all those incredible flavors.

  • Gravy Perfection

Mix cornstarch with cold water to create a silky thickening agent. Carefully stir this into the cooking liquid, then switch to high heat for a final 30-minute transformation that turns the sauce into a luscious, rich gravy.

  • Serving Delight

When cooking is complete, plate the juicy pork chops and drizzle with the luxurious gravy. Optional: Sprinkle some fresh parsley on top for a pop of color and extra freshness.

Easy Flavor Tips for Smothered Pork Chops

Easy Flavor Tips for Smothered Pork Chops
  • Choose bone-in pork chops for extra flavor and juiciness, or opt for boneless chops for easier eating. Thick-cut chops (around 1-inch) work best in slow cookers to prevent drying out.
  • Experiment with different herb blends like Italian seasoning, Cajun spice mix, or ranch seasoning instead of just garlic powder. Each blend will create a unique flavor profile for your pork chops.
  • Toss sliced onions, mushrooms, or bell peppers into the slow cooker for added nutrition and depth of flavor. These vegetables will absorb the delicious gravy and become incredibly tender.
  • For a richer sauce, swap chicken broth with beef broth or add a splash of white wine. Want a creamier texture? Stir in a dollop of sour cream or cream cheese during the last 30 minutes of cooking.
  • Prepare the entire recipe the night before, store in the refrigerator, and pop into the slow cooker in the morning for a stress-free dinner. The flavors will develop even more overnight, creating an incredibly delicious meal.

Storing Smothered Pork Chops

  • Fridge Fresh Plan: Store leftover pork chops in an airtight container within 2 hours of cooking. Properly sealed meals stay delicious for 3-4 days inside the refrigerator.
  • Freezer Stash Strategy: Wrap individual portions tightly in freezer-safe plastic wrap, then place inside heavy-duty freezer bags. Frozen smothered pork chops maintain top quality for up to 3 months when sealed correctly.
  • Reheat Revival Technique: Warm refrigerated chops in microwave using 50% power to prevent meat from becoming tough. Add a splash of chicken broth to maintain moisture and restore original juiciness.

Ingredients

Scale
  • 4 bone-in pork chops
  • 1 can (14 oz / 414 mL) low-sodium chicken broth
  • 1 can (1½ oz / 42 g) low-sodium cream of chicken soup
  • 1 oz (28 g) packet dry pork gravy mix
  • 1 oz (28 g) packet onion soup mix
  • 3 tbsps cornstarch
  • 3 tbsps cold water
  • 1 tsp garlic powder
  • Freshly chopped parsley (to taste, for garnish)

Instructions

  1. Gravy Preparation: Whisk onion soup mix, chicken broth, cream of chicken soup, and dry pork gravy mix until smooth and fully integrated into a uniform liquid base.
  2. Meat Seasoning: Thoroughly coat pork chops with garlic powder, ensuring comprehensive and even flavor penetration across each piece.
  3. Layering and Initial Cooking: Arrange seasoned pork chops in a single layer within the slow cooker, completely submerge with prepared gravy mixture, secure lid, and set to low temperature for 4-6 hours to achieve maximum tenderness.
  4. Gravy Refinement: Combine cornstarch with cold water to create a silky slurry, then gently incorporate into cooking liquid, elevating the sauce’s texture and consistency.
  5. Final Thickening and Presentation: Transition slow cooker to high heat for 30 minutes to intensify gravy’s richness, then carefully plate pork chops and cascade with developed gravy, finishing with a sprinkle of freshly chopped parsley for vibrant visual appeal and aromatic enhancement.

Notes

  • Meat Selection Matters: Choose bone-in pork chops for maximum flavor and juiciness, preferably thick-cut around 1-inch to prevent overcooking and maintain tenderness.
  • Seasoning Secret: Toast garlic powder briefly in a dry skillet before applying to enhance its depth and aromatic qualities, creating a more complex flavor profile.
  • Gravy Consistency Hack: Whisk cornstarch slurry thoroughly to eliminate lumps, ensuring a silky smooth gravy without unwanted clumps or graininess.
  • Temperature Control: Use a meat thermometer to check internal pork temperature, aiming for 145°F (63°C) for perfectly cooked, juicy chops that remain safe and delicious.
